Slow Pricing Reaction Cost Giti Tire in 2010

Giti Tire Corp. (a Shanghai-listed company) recorded a 64% year-on-year drop in 2010 net profit attributable to shareholders to 54 million yuan.

This was despite a 36% year-on-year increase in revenue to 3.61 billion yuan, according to a company filing.

The reason for the lower profits is said to be the fact that the company didn’t raise selling prices while it has been facing higher material costs and fluctuations in the foreign exchange rates.

Giti reportedly expects revenue to exceed 4 billion yuan in 2011 and various news sources have reported that the company “will focus on overseas expansion in 2011.” It is not clear whether this means establishing production facilities outside China, expanding the group’s existing capacity abroad (such as the Giti group’s Indonesian Gajah Tunggal operation) or simply to increase international sales.

In addition to the Giti Tire’s overall results, the company reports that Giti earned an investment return of 71.4 million yuan from its Fujian Giti Tire subsidiary. This part of the business is said to have recorded revenue of 3.6 billion yuan and net profit of 110 million yuan in 2010. (Tyres & Accessories)
